B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
1. Field of the Invention
The present invention relates to a process for threading a material web onto a reel, e.g., in a paper machine, The being of the material web to be threaded is guided around a drum that precedes the reel and, before being threaded onto the reel, is supplied to a preparation station, e.g., a pulper. The invention also relates to a device for performing such a process.
2. Discussion of Background Information
Threading of a material web onto a reel is required, for example, at the beginning of a winding process to wind a beginning of the web onto an empty reel. Likewise, a threading process is required in the event of a web break to thread a new web beginning onto either a wound reel or an empty reel. For this purpose, the empty reel or the wound reel is placed onto the drum after the previously wound reel has been removed.
Before the beginning of the web is threaded, it is supplied to a pulper in which the threading tip of the material web is removed. The threading tip is thus discarded into the pulper immediately after being guided around the drum that precedes the reel. After the material web has widened out with its continuous disposal of it into the pulper, the material web is cut and only then is it threaded onto the empty or wound reel,
One problem with the above-noted process is that the material web threads itself onto the reel before being cut. This problem occurs to a greater extent at high machine speeds.
Attempts have been made to solve this problem by embodying the drum preceding the reel as a suction drum, which produces a negative pressure within the drum that acts on the material web through corresponding openings in the drum to secure the material web against the drum. However, this arrangement can, to a large extent, prevent a self-threading of the material web onto the wound reel or the empty reel. Moreover, the negative pressure inside the drum makes it more difficult to remove the web for disposal into the pulper.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ION
The present invention provides a process of the type generally discussed above, in which self-threading of the material web onto either a empty reel or a wound reel is prevented, to the greatest extent possible, without complicating the removal of the web from the drum preceding the reel. In addition, a suitable device for performing this process is disclosed
Therefore, before being threaded onto the reel, the material web can be kept away from the reel via blower air,
A device for performing the above-noted process can include a blower bar arranged cross-wise (laterally) to the web travel direction and having at least one exit opening for the blower air, a device for supplying blower air to the blower bar, and a control unit for controlling introduction of the blower air,
By keeping the material web away from the wound reel or the empty reel via blower air, self-threading of the material web onto the wound reel or the empty reel can be effectively prevented without necessitating suction to the drum preceding the reel. In this manner, removal of the web from the drum can be facilitated, even though the blower air does not significantly influence the web removal.
The empty reel that is placed onto the drum or the wound reel that is pressed against the drum is acted upon with blower air that is directed counter to the web travel direction and downstream of a contact line of the drum and reel. Therefore, the blower air forms a type of air knife, which cuts between the material web and the empty reel or the wound reel to prevent the material web from self-threading onto the empty reel or the wound reel. It can be advantageous if the blower air is introduced at a flat angle, e.g., between approximately 15° and 45°, and preferably between approximately 20° and 35°, onto a circumferential surface of the empty reel or the wound reel.
According to another embodiment of the invention, the blower air can at least intermittently introduced across an entire width of the material web. This embodiment can prevent self-threading and the material web may be conveyed away from the empty reel or the wound reel in a continuous fashion.
According to another embodiment of the invention, the blower air may be at least intermittently introduced only in a partial region of the material web, e.g., in a vicinity of a threading tip. This arrangement can save blower air without increasing the danger of self-treading and without impairing the guidance of the material web.
According to another embodiment of the invention, the blower air can be automatically activated in a threading process, which can simplify the operation of the device. It may be preferable for the blower air to be activated in a time-delayed fashion at the beginning of the threading process, which can in turn result in a savings of blower air.
According to another embodiment of the invention, the blower air may be activated by a break control, e.g., in the event of a web a break, which can simplify the activation of the blower air.
According to another embodiment of the invention, the blower air may be introduced at a predetermined distance. The distance can be preferably set by at least one distance sensor. The action of the blower air can advantageously be adapted to the respective conditions by adjustment of the predetermined distance. For example, the condition of the material web and the web travel speed can be taken into account.
The use of a blower bar for performing the process according to the invention can be structurally inexpensive and at the same time particularly effective. Due to the ability of the blower bar to be moved between a blowing position, in which the blower bar is disposed particularly near the circumferential surface of the empty reel or the wound reel, and a retracted position, a suitable distance between the blower bar and the respective circumferential surface can be adjusted without impairing the normal operation of the machine.
According to another embodiment of the invention, a positioning device may be provided to positionally adjust the blower bar to a predetermined distance, e.g., between approximately 1 and 20 mm, preferably between approximately 2 and 5 mm, and most preferably approximately 3 mm, from the empty reel or the wound reel. In this connection, the positioning device may preferably include at least one distance sensor. The blower bar can be moved in a suitable fashion via the positioning device.
The positioning device can be activated, e.g., automatically, in the event of a web break, which can be detected, e.g., via a web tension roll. Preferably, the blower bar may be then moved by the positioning device to the predetermined distance from the empty reel or the wound reel, In a likewise manner, the blowing process can be triggered, e.g., in a time-delayed fashion, when the positioning device is activated, e.g., between approximately 5 and 30 s, preferably between approximately 10 and 25 s, and most preferably between approximately 15 and 20 s. This arrangement can simplify the use of the device according to the invention to prevent self-threading, and save blower air.
According to another embodiment of the invention, the blower bar can extend across the entire width of the material web, The advantage of this embodiment is that the entire material web can be acted on with blower air.
By providing at least one separately controllable blowing zone, the blower air can advantageously be applied only in particular regions of the material web. In this manner, the blower air can be applied only in the vicinity of the threading tip of the material web, which can save blower air.
The present invention is directed to a process for threading a material web onto a reel in an apparatus that includes a drum positioned to precede the reel. The process includes guiding a beginning of the material web to be wound around the drum, directing blower air to keep the material web away from the reel, supplying the material web to a preparation station, and threading the reel with the material web.
